为什么用pb数据库
-
使用pb数据库有以下几个主要原因:
-
高性能和低延迟:pb数据库被设计用于处理大规模的数据集和高并发的读写操作。它使用了一种高效的数据存储和索引结构,可以快速地读取和写入数据,从而实现低延迟的数据访问。
-
数据安全性:pb数据库提供了可靠的数据存储和备份机制,确保数据的安全性和可靠性。它支持数据的持久化存储,并提供了故障恢复和数据备份的功能,以防止数据丢失或损坏。
-
强大的查询和分析能力:pb数据库提供了丰富的查询和分析功能,可以对存储在数据库中的数据进行复杂的查询和分析操作。它支持多种查询语言和索引类型,可以快速地进行数据过滤、排序和聚合等操作,以满足不同的业务需求。
-
可扩展性:pb数据库具有良好的可扩展性,可以方便地扩展存储容量和处理能力,以适应不断增长的数据量和用户需求。它支持分布式存储和计算,可以将数据和计算任务分布到多个节点上,并实现数据的并行处理,从而提高系统的吞吐量和性能。
-
易于使用和管理:pb数据库提供了简单易用的管理界面和工具,使用户可以方便地管理和维护数据库。它支持自动化的数据管理和运维操作,包括数据备份、恢复、迁移和监控等功能,减轻了用户的管理负担。此外,pb数据库还提供了丰富的文档和社区支持,用户可以轻松地学习和使用它。
1年前 -
-
使用PB数据库有以下几个主要原因:
-
高性能:PB数据库采用了先进的存储引擎和索引技术,能够提供非常高的读写性能。它使用了类似于B+树的索引结构,可以快速定位和检索数据,同时支持并发访问和高效的事务处理。
-
高可靠性:PB数据库具有很高的数据可靠性和稳定性。它使用了多副本机制,能够自动将数据复制到多个节点,保证数据的持久性和容错性。即使在节点故障或网络中断的情况下,也能够保证数据的完整性和可用性。
-
高扩展性:PB数据库可以很方便地进行水平扩展。它采用了分布式架构,可以将数据分布在多个节点上,实现横向扩展。这样可以有效地提高系统的吞吐量和处理能力,适应高并发和大数据量的应用场景。
-
灵活的数据模型:PB数据库支持多种数据模型,包括关系型数据模型、文档型数据模型和键值对数据模型。这样可以根据不同的应用需求选择合适的数据模型,更好地适应不同的数据存储和访问方式。
-
易用性和开发效率:PB数据库提供了丰富的API和工具,使得开发人员可以很方便地进行数据的增删改查操作。它还提供了简单易用的管理界面,可以方便地进行配置和监控。这样可以提高开发效率,减少开发人员的工作量。
综上所述,使用PB数据库可以获得高性能、高可靠性、高扩展性、灵活的数据模型和良好的易用性,适用于各种规模和复杂度的应用场景。
1年前 -
-
使用PB数据库的原因有以下几点:
-
性能优异:PB数据库采用了高度优化的数据存储和索引结构,能够提供出色的读写性能。它支持高并发的读写操作,能够处理大规模的数据集,并且在数据增长时能够保持一致的性能。
-
数据模型灵活:PB数据库支持灵活的数据模型,可以存储各种类型的数据,包括结构化数据、半结构化数据和非结构化数据。它提供了丰富的数据类型和索引类型,可以满足不同的数据存储需求。
-
高可用性:PB数据库支持数据的冗余备份和故障恢复机制,能够保证数据的可靠性和高可用性。它可以在多个节点上分布数据,并且自动处理节点故障和数据恢复,从而提供连续的数据访问服务。
-
扩展性强:PB数据库采用分布式架构,可以通过添加新的节点来扩展存储和计算能力。它支持水平扩展和垂直扩展,可以根据实际需求进行灵活的扩展和缩减。
-
易于使用:PB数据库提供了简单易用的接口和工具,可以方便地进行数据的读写和管理。它支持标准的SQL查询语言,以及各种编程语言的API接口,可以方便地与应用程序集成。
操作流程:
-
安装和配置PB数据库:首先需要下载和安装PB数据库的软件包,并进行相应的配置。配置包括设置数据库的存储路径、网络端口、节点数量等参数。
-
创建数据库和表:在PB数据库中,首先需要创建一个数据库,然后在数据库中创建表。表可以根据实际需求定义不同的列和索引。
-
插入数据:通过INSERT语句将数据插入到表中。可以一次插入单行数据,也可以一次插入多行数据。
-
查询数据:通过SELECT语句从表中查询数据。可以根据条件进行筛选和排序,还可以使用聚合函数进行数据统计。
-
更新数据:通过UPDATE语句更新表中的数据。可以根据条件选择要更新的数据行,并设置新的值。
-
删除数据:通过DELETE语句删除表中的数据。可以根据条件选择要删除的数据行。
-
数据备份和恢复:定期进行数据备份,以防止数据丢失。如果发生故障,可以使用备份数据进行恢复。
-
扩展和优化:根据实际需求,可以添加新的节点来扩展存储和计算能力。还可以优化数据库的配置和索引,以提高性能和效率。
总结:PB数据库是一种性能优异、灵活、可靠的数据库系统。通过安装、配置、创建数据库和表、插入、查询、更新和删除数据等操作,可以实现数据的存储、管理和访问。同时,通过扩展和优化,可以满足不同规模和需求的数据存储和处理。
1年前 -